A fire broke out at the Prem Indian restaurant yesterday afternoon in Teddington High Street.

Martin Dore was in the Teddington Arms when the blaze took hold at about 3.40pm on Sunday, September 11, and went outside to see what was happening.

Mr Dore said: “I saw smoke billowing out so I walked round the back to see.

"About four or five fire engines and a fire command unit came and succeeded in putting the fire out within about 20 minutes.”

According to witnesses no one was injured and at this stage it is unclear how the fire started.
